::Bobby Alu::
If you ask Australian/Samoan singer, ukulele strummer and drummer Bobby Alu what his music sounds like, he’ll tell you how he hopes it makes you feel: like you have your favourite drink in hand, sipping as the sun sets on a warm evening that’s laden with the promise of adventure. In an ideal world, he’d follow summer around the earth, in his endless quest to nail that feeling in his songs that ride the groove spectrum from Polynesian folk, through roots, reggae, harmony laden soul to tropical pop.
With a reputation as a world-class performer – touring as Xavier Rudd’s percussionist for five years, and supporting the likes of Xavier, John Butler Trio and Trevor Hall across North America and Europe – Bobby’s most recent album Keep It Tropical debuted at #3 on the ARIA Australian Albums Chart. ::Animal Ventura::
Animal Ventura is the brainchild of Byron Bay-based singer-songwriter Fernando Aragones. Growing up playing punk and reggae in noisy garage bands in Southern Brazil, Aragones ventured to Australia where the eclectic sounds of the Sydney music scene beckoned.
What sets Animal Ventura apart is a unique ability to effortlessly fuse funk rhythms from his native South America with the coastal indie folk of Australian shores, combined with the new wave of live looping and his thirst for solid neat beats. To top it off his soothing and timeless vocals hold strength and passion in their delivery.
::Odette Mercy & her Soul Atomics::
6-piece soul act Odette Mercy & Her Soul Atomics might have been one of Perth’s best-kept secrets. Emerging from the flat, dry landscape of the West Coast scene, this band is like a gritted-up old Stax record come to life. Suave and smooth, the rhythm section chugs effortlessly under infectious horn lines, while frontwoman Odette Mercy reels you in with impressive vocal swagger and disarming, unguarded storytelling.
With 2 nominations for best RnB/soul act at the National Live Music Awards alongside Ngaiire, Mojo Juju and Kira Puru, plus national tours, festival appearances and radio play, the lid is now being lifted on this band’s potential.
::Reuben De Melo::
Reuben de Melo is an Australian singer-songwriter and the winner of The Voice Australia 2024. With roots from Goa, India, Reuben creates an uplifting mix of indie folk, reggae, country, and pop, all delivered with a soulful voice and genuine authenticity. His heartfelt songwriting and powerful performances have captured audiences across Australia.
Reuben’s path to success has been anything but conventional. A former FIFO worker in Western Australia’s mining sector and a devoted father of three, he exchanged his steel-capped boots for a guitar and never looked back. Prior to his television debut, he amassed over 7 million streams on Spotify and sold out headline shows throughout WA.
